WebNov 21, 2024 · Multiply the bonus amount ($2,000) by 22% (.22). The total is $440. This is the amount of taxes you will withhold from the bonus. Subtract the amount withheld ($440) from the gross bonus amount ($2,000). This leaves you with $1,560. This is the amount that John nets after taxes are withheld. This could be either a 401(k) or an individual retirement account (IRA). The amount you donate to the retirement account, subject to limitations, reduces your taxable income so you’ll owe less.

WebThe percentage method is used if your bonus comes in a separate check from your regular paycheck. Your employer withholds a flat 22% (or 37% if over $1 million).
